Interaction of SmpB with ribosome from directed hydroxyl radical probing.
Nucleic acids research - 1 Jan 2007
Kurita Daisuke, Sasaki Rumi, Muto Akira, Himeno Hyouta
Abstract excerpt
To add a tag-peptide for degradation to the nascent polypeptide in a stalled ribosome, an unusual translation called trans-translation is facilitated by transfer-messenger RNA (tmRNA) having an upper half of the tRNA structure and the sequence encoding the tag-peptide except the first alanine. During this event, tmRNA enters the vacant A-site of the stalled ribosome without a codon-anticodon interaction, but with...
